Computer-based booking period and admission tests (EPSO/AST-SC/01/14)

EPSO/AST-SC/01/14
SECRETARIES (grades SC1 and SC2)


The booking period for the admission tests is planned to run from 27 March to 16 April 2014.

The testing should take place from 24 April to 13 May 2014.

Further information concerning these tests has been published in the EPSO accounts of all candidates concerned on 24/03/2014.

Booking of your computer-based tests – most important points to remember

Before you book your admission tests, do not forget that:

  • Booking is only possible between the dates published in your EPSO account. In general, booking starts at 0h00 on the first day and ends at 12 o’clock (midday) Brussels time on the final day. If you do not book during this period, you will not be able to book – even if booking is still open for other candidates in the same competition. All candidates are offered the same number of days in which to book a test, regardless of when they apply. Please check the booking invitation letter in your account for more details.



  • You will be able to see the list of available test centres when booking via the link provided.




  • Make sure you complete the whole booking procedure. At the end, you should see a confirmation number (e.g. 8800000001507876). If you do not see this number, it means that your booking has not been completed.



  • Straight after the booking, you should receive an e-mail confirming your booking. This is not the official confirmation you need to bring to the test centre. This official booking confirmation will be uploaded later (usually within 48 hours after the booking) into your EPSO account. If you do not receive this e-mail confirmation, please check your spam filter and your junk e-mails.



  • Rescheduling is possible but is subject to availability. To reschedule your test, you must first wait until the booking confirmation uploads in your EPSO account (usually within 48 hours after your initial booking). The letter will include a link to the booking management system which you should use if you want to change the date or place of your test. Further instructions are provided in that letter.



  • If you cannot participate in the tests, please refer to the instructions provided in the booking confirmation.



  • For all other important details, please check the booking invitation and booking confirmation letters published in your EPSO account.
